Objective To observe the protection on the lung from ischemic reperfusion injury in the rabbits modle ,we preconditioning the group with sodium ferulate (SF) before I/R,and then studay the principles.Methods The eighteen rabbits were divided into three groups randomly :Control group (n=6,the left lung hilus were clamped to ischemic and then reperfusion as I/R);Sham group (n=6 ,thoractomy was performed without clamping left lung hilus and SF therapy);Preconditioning group (SF)(n=6,treated with 100mg/kg SF before I/R ).All the rabbits were tracheotomy and then intubated for the assistance of respirator .Following the thoractomy ,we performed the I/R model in this way: occluding the left lung hilum for 60 minites and then reperfusing for 120 minites. We collected blood from the common carotid with intubating at the time points (before ischemia,ischemia 60 minites,reperfused 30 minites,reperfused 120 minites.), centrifugated the blood for serum to detect Superoxide dismutise (SOD )and Nitric oxide(NO).The left lungs were discarded to determined the wet/dry ratio W/D,the tissue content myeloperoxidase (MPO ).The lung tissues histopathological changes and the lung tissue damage were determined in the microscope. nuclear factor (NF)-κB were assayed by immnuhistochemitry.Results After ischemia(60 minutes) and reperfusion(120minutes),the test indexes of the groups are different obviously.In the Sodium Ferulate(SF) group, the histopathology present that the less destroy alveoluses, alveoluses hemorrhage and Inflammatory cell infiltration by light microscope than the I/R group); Lung damage degree(LTD) presenting the lower red cell and Inflammatory cell infiltration than the I/R(Ischemia-Reperfusion) group (P<0.01)is not different obviously from the S(Sham) group.The serum NO and SOD are improved in the SF group . the difference between SF group and I/R group is expressly (P<0.01)but not with the S group and SF group(P>0.05). In I/R group , nuclear factor (NF) –Κb and from lung tissue aremore activated and expressed in the nucleus than S group and SF group,they present the Buffy, the gray scale are significant deviation from S group and SF group(P<0.01). Myeloperoxidase(MPO) present the same result as the above factors.Conclusions The classical lung I/R model occluding the hilus and then reperfusing in vivo leading to lung ischemic reperfusion injury undoubtedly .The effect reach its peak at the time point 30 minite and 2 hour reperfused.The aggregated neutrophil(Polymorphonuclear PMN) and Sequestrated to lung, more inborned oxyradical (OFR)and reduced endogenous NO are composed of the factor to LIRI mainly. More importantly, the activated nuclear factor (NF)-Κb play the trig role in vacious cycle of LIRI . Sodium Ferulate(SF) has protect the lung from suffering IRL evidently.The Preservated fact may inhibit the polymorphonuclear neutrophils (Polymorphonuclear PMN) aggregating to lung injury, suppressing NF-κB , decrease the OFR and increase the content of endogenous NO and SOD.
